数字媒体编程难吗吗学什么

worktile 其他 76

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数字媒体编程并不难,只需要学习一些基础知识和技能就可以入门。学习数字媒体编程可以让你掌握创建各种数字媒体内容的技能,比如游戏开发、动画制作、虚拟现实等。

    首先,学习数字媒体编程需要掌握一些基础的编程知识,比如编程语言、算法和数据结构等。常用的数字媒体编程语言包括C++、Java、Python等,学习这些语言可以让你理解编程的基本原理和逻辑。

    其次,学习数字媒体编程还需要了解一些专业的软件和工具,比如Unity、Maya、Photoshop等。这些软件可以帮助你创建游戏场景、角色动画、特效等,让你的数字媒体作品更加生动和精彩。

    另外,学习数字媒体编程还需要具备一定的艺术和设计素养。数字媒体编程不仅仅是编写代码,还需要懂得如何运用色彩、形状、音效等元素来打造出吸引人的视觉和听觉效果。

    总的来说,学习数字媒体编程并不是一件特别困难的事情,只要你有一定的编程基础和艺术素养,再加上不断学习和实践,就可以掌握数字媒体编程的技能。通过数字媒体编程,你可以创造出属于自己的独特作品,并且在数字媒体行业中找到自己的发展机会。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数字媒体编程是一门相对较难的学科,需要掌握一定的编程知识和技巧。以下是学习数字媒体编程的一些重要内容:

    1. 编程基础知识:学习数字媒体编程首先需要掌握编程基础知识,如算法、数据结构、编程语言等。常用的编程语言有Python、JavaScript、C++等,掌握其中一种或多种编程语言对于数字媒体编程是至关重要的。

    2. 图像处理:数字媒体编程涉及到图像的处理和编辑,因此学习图像处理算法和技术是必不可少的。了解图像的基本原理、颜色空间、滤波器等内容,并能够使用相应的图像处理库进行编程操作。

    3. 音频处理:数字媒体编程还涉及到音频的处理和编辑,因此学习音频处理算法和技术也是必要的。了解音频的基本原理、音频合成、音频特征提取等内容,并能够使用相应的音频处理库进行编程操作。

    4. 视频处理:数字媒体编程还包括视频的处理和编辑,学习视频处理算法和技术同样重要。了解视频的基本原理、视频编码、视频特效等内容,并能够使用相应的视频处理库进行编程操作。

    5. 三维动画:学习数字媒体编程还需要了解三维动画的基本原理和技术。掌握三维建模、动画渲染、骨骼动画等内容,并能够使用相应的三维动画软件和库进行编程操作。

    总之,学习数字媒体编程需要掌握编程基础知识,并深入了解图像处理、音频处理、视频处理和三维动画等相关知识。这需要较高的学习能力和实践经验,因此对于初学者来说可能会有一定的难度。但是,随着不断的学习和实践,掌握数字媒体编程的技能将会变得更容易。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数字媒体编程是一门综合性较强的学科,涉及到多个领域的知识和技能,因此学习起来可能会有一定的难度。但是,只要掌握了正确的学习方法和操作流程,就能够有效地提高学习效果。下面将从方法和操作流程两个方面来讲解数字媒体编程的学习内容。

    一、学习方法
    1.建立扎实的基础知识:数字媒体编程需要掌握一些基础的计算机科学知识,比如数据结构、算法、计算机网络等。因此,在学习数字媒体编程之前,建议先打好基础知识的基础。

    2.理论与实践相结合:数字媒体编程是一门实践性很强的学科,只有通过实践才能真正掌握编程技能。因此,在学习的过程中,要将理论知识与实际操作相结合,多做实验和项目实践,提高自己的实际编程能力。

    3.参与开源项目:数字媒体编程领域有很多开源项目,参与其中可以让你接触到更多实际的编程问题,并且能够与其他开发者交流和学习。通过参与开源项目,可以提高自己的编程能力,同时也可以为社区做出贡献。

    4.持续学习和实践:数字媒体编程是一个不断发展和更新的领域,因此要保持持续学习和实践的态度。可以通过阅读相关书籍、参加培训课程、关注行业动态等方式来不断学习新知识,同时要保持实践的习惯,不断提高自己的编程水平。

    二、操作流程
    1.选择合适的编程语言:数字媒体编程可以使用多种编程语言来实现,比如C++、Java、Python等。在选择编程语言时,可以根据自己的兴趣和需求来进行选择,同时也要考虑该语言在数字媒体编程领域的应用广泛程度。

    2.学习基本的编程概念和语法:无论选择哪种编程语言,都需要先学习基本的编程概念和语法。这包括变量、数据类型、运算符、控制结构等基本概念,以及语言特定的语法和特性。

    3.学习数字媒体编程的相关知识:数字媒体编程涉及到多个领域的知识,比如图像处理、音频处理、视频处理等。在学习这些知识时,可以选择相应的教材或在线课程进行学习,同时也可以通过阅读相关论文和研究资料来了解最新的研究进展。

    4.掌握相关开发工具和库:在进行数字媒体编程时,可以借助一些开发工具和库来提高开发效率。比如,图像处理领域可以使用OpenCV库,音频处理领域可以使用Librosa库等。通过学习和掌握这些工具和库,可以更快地实现自己的编程目标。

    5.实践和项目开发:通过实践和项目开发,可以将理论知识应用到实际中,提高自己的编程能力。可以选择一些小型的项目来进行实践,逐渐提升自己的技术水平,同时也可以将自己的作品展示给他人,获取反馈和建议。

    总结来说,数字媒体编程是一门综合性较强的学科,学习起来可能会有一定的难度。但是通过建立扎实的基础知识、理论与实践相结合、参与开源项目、持续学习和实践等方法,以及选择合适的编程语言、学习基本的编程概念和语法、掌握相关开发工具和库等操作流程,就能够有效地提高学习效果,掌握数字媒体编程的技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部